Output 123537e59e6877cfd7709e3616fef824e78a19f0d9fd998249134adf38e1f1a1:1

value
3299834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14b77c5e2e88c1e9908c8d0dbf25709db81f1439 OP_EQUAL
address
2Mu8mJwNekNpSFHXpYKjtap7jwq2Cj7R4Jk
transaction
123537e59e6877cfd7709e3616fef824e78a19f0d9fd998249134adf38e1f1a1